    Congo Rainforest

    0 votes

    Second largest tropical rainforest in the world

    (+4)

    The Congo Rainforest is the second-largest tropical rainforest globally, housing exceptional biodiversity and playing a crucial role in global climate regulation. Its vast expanse and the richness of its ecosystems make it a place of astonishing natural importance.

    • Contains a quarter of the world's rainforests

    • Dominated by forest in its purest state

    • Features iconic species such as mountain gorillas and elephants

    • Home to 10,000 species of tropical plants, 30% unique

    Sinharaja Forest

    0 votes
    Google-icon
    tripadvisor-icon
    2.6 K

    More than 60% of its trees are endemic

    (+4)

    Sinharaja Forest is one of the world's most significant and well-preserved evergreen rainforests, designated as a UNESCO Biosphere Reserve and World Heritage Site. Its exceptional biodiversity, with a high degree of endemism in both flora and fauna, makes it an ecosystem of invaluable and visually stunning importance.

    • Endemic bird species are particularly numerous

    • Popular for hiking and jungle tours

    • It hosts a wide variety of endemic flora and fauna species

    • Crystal clear streams crisscross its forests

    Tongass National Forest

    0 votes
    alltrails-icon
    Google-icon
    tripadvisor-icon
    19 K

    It is the largest national forest in the United States

    (+4)

    The Tongass National Forest is the largest temperate rainforest in the world, offering spectacular landscapes with its ancient forests, towering glaciers, and abundant wildlife. Its vast expanse and pristine condition make it an exceptional example of natural majesty.

    • It includes thousands of islands and mountains with snow-capped peaks

    • Streams inhabited by salmon

    • Glacial fjords

    • Rich habitat full of 800-year-old trees

    Amazon Rainforest

    0 votes

    It hosts an immense variety of flora and fauna

    (+4)

    The Amazon Rainforest is the largest tropical rainforest in the world, housing unparalleled biodiversity and ecosystems vital to the planet. Its vast expanse and incredible variety of flora and fauna make it a natural spectacle of impressive magnitude.

    • It hosts 427 species of mammals

    • It hosts 1300 species of birds

    • It hosts 378 species of reptiles

    • It hosts more than 400 species of amphibians
